The Wounded Among Us (1 of 5)
There are people who have visible wounds; broken legs, bandaged heads, arms and feet.
Then, there are the emotionally wounded.
The state of our internal being will manifest in our external being and in our actions.

While submission to Jesus Christ and His Word will produce healing in one's mind and spirit; those who choose not to submit are
void of the healing He offers.
Because of our own childhood and current experiences, abuses of all kind, our self-centeredness, emotional lack, satanic attacks and
the like, it is difficult for us to give others what they need from us.

The Wounded Among Us (2 of 5)
Unfortunately, because of the pain in each of us, others who are wounded or ignored, unloved, disrespected are voided of concern and care.
Due to increased life pressures; we have many distressed people in the world and the number of the mentally challenged is increasing.
Each of us suffers in some form or another and are included in "The Wounded Among Us".
Sadly, instead of seeking the help needed; we learn how to mask our wounds and to appear as though all is well when actually it is not.
We often forget that even people in the Body of Christ who love the Lord and mean well, are still on the path of maturing and overcoming "issues" in their own lives.

The Wounded Among Us (3 of 5)
There is NOTHING WORSE THAN CHURCH-HURT; that is inflicted by those who themselves are wounded. As a result of being hurt, some people have left "The Faith"; turning their backs on Jesus.
However, we must be mindful of Romans 14:12-So then every
one of us shall give account of himself to God.
We must be so committed to the Lord and not allow anyone or anything to turn us around.
Because of these lifetime commitments, there will be Wounded Christians who are bandaged up; but yet determined to
hop, crawl, limp, drag and to do whatever it takes to honor their commitment to the Lord.

The Wounded Among Us (4 of 5)
Thanks be to the God of Psalms 147:3-NLT- He heals the brokenhearted and bandages their wounds.
The Lord heals our wounds of guilt as well as our wounds of pain.
Because there are "The Wounded Among Us; we must adhere to
Romans 14:13-Let us not therefore judge one
another anymore: but judge this rather, that no man put a stumbling block or an occasion to fall in [his] brother's way.
We are also told in Mark 9:22-And whosoever shall offend one of [these] little ones that believe in me, it is better for him that
a millstone was hanged about his neck, and he was cast into the sea.

The Wounded Among Us (5 of 5)
Family, so that we won't be the wounded inflicting offenses on others, we must seek the Lord for
the healing of our wounded spirits.
We must seek the physical, mental and spiritual help needed to be made whole.
Because we have "The Wounded Among Us", we must exercise the
Fruit of the Spirit- love, joy, peace,
longsuffering, gentleness, goodness, faith, meekness, temperance: (Galatians 5:22,23).
We must use our gifts and talents to bless others and not to negatively affect them.
We must speak kind words, give pleasant smiles, encourage and sow wellness and wholeness to others so that
we will be a part of the healing process in the Body of Christ.
